what is bank occ

Answer Posted / amit kumar tiwari

OCC A/C-Open cash credit (OCC) Account is a kind of bank
account which basically serves to small & medium
enterprises (SME). An OCC account holder can have cash
credit facility against his stocks & receivables. Different
banks and financial institutions have different criterion
to assess the limit of an OCC account. In a majority of
cases, the OCC limit is calculated depending upon turnover
of the SME.
